Output e88a89028600da130527b21b368bae082a46d585f001b8c32454815f701f39d2:0

value
38177
script pubkey
OP_0 OP_PUSHBYTES_20 76a3c7d8de23fb0f6ac80814738202a893f2bd6e
address
bc1qw63u0kx7y0as76kgpq288qsz4zfl90twpr55gq
transaction
e88a89028600da130527b21b368bae082a46d585f001b8c32454815f701f39d2
spent
true